Sunday, March 26, 2023 - LESSON #4:  "Submitting to the Father's Will"
Matthew 26: 36-50


       QUESTIONS for Reflection and Discussion
1.   What did Jesus tell His disciples to do in the Garden Gethsemane?
2.   How sorrowful did Jesus say He was?
3.   What likely was the cup that Jesus was reluctant to drink?
4.   How did Jesus receive strength  after His first prayer?
5.   Why did Jesus tell His sleepy disciples to watch and pray?
6.   What does Jesus' example in repeating His prayer teach us?
7.   What three types of resignation did Jesus display in Gethsemane?
8.   When did Jesus know that Judas and  the mob were coming?
9.   How did Judas plan to betray Jesus to the multitude?
10. In what way did all the disciples let Jesus down?
